CVP normal values Central Venous Pressure | 2-6 mm Hg
3-8 cm h2o

PAP normal values Pulmonary Artery Pressure | 10-15 mm Hg

PCWP normal values Pulmonary Capillary Wedge Pressure | 4-12 mm Hg

Qt(CO) Cardiac Output | 4-8 LPM

RAP normal value Right Atrial Pressure | 2-6 mm Hg

RVP systolic normal value Right Ventricular Pressure (systolic) | 20-30 mm Hg

RVP diastolic normal value Right Ventricular Pressure (diastolic) | 0-5 mm Hg

PAP systolic normal value Pulmonary Artery Pressure (systolic) | 20-30 mm Hg

PAP diastolic normal value Pulmonary Artery Pressure (diastolic) | 6-12 mm HG

PA mean normal value Pulmonary Artery mean pressure | 10-15-mm Hg

Amount of air needed to create the wedge tracing | 1.25-1.5 mL
